Prognosis of neuroblastic tumours in children

Prognosis for neuroblastic tumours in children depends on multiple factors including age, tumor site, stage, and histology. A developed scoring system effectively predicts survival outcomes for these pediatric cancers.

Background:

  • Neuroblastic tumours are a significant group of pediatric cancers.
  • Prognostic factors for these tumours require further elucidation.

Purpose of the Study:

  • To evaluate factors influencing prognosis in children with neuroblastic tumours.
  • To develop a scoring system for predicting outcomes.

Main Methods:

  • Retrospective analysis of 26 pediatric cases treated between 1970-1991.
  • Evaluation of patient age, tumour site, clinical stage, histological type, and treatment modalities.

Main Results:

  • Peak incidence observed in children aged 48-60 months; 75% of deaths occurred in those over 3 years.
  • Abdominal and adrenal primary tumours, and Stage IV disease were associated with dismal outcomes.
  • Favourable histology (ganglioneuroma) showed significantly better survival (87.5% survival) compared to unfavourable histology (38.9% survival).
  • Surgery alone or with adjuvant therapy yielded better survival rates (63.6% survival) than chemotherapy alone (0% survival).
  • A scoring system incorporating age, location, stage, histology, and therapy predicted survival: scores ≤21 indicated survival, while scores ≥22 indicated mortality.

Conclusions:

  • Prognosis for pediatric neuroblastic tumours is multifactorial.
  • Age, tumour location, stage, histology, and treatment significantly impact survival.
  • The developed scoring system can aid in predicting outcomes and guiding clinical management.
